Youth NEETs in Southern Neighbourhood Countries
The project “Youth NEETs in Southern Neighbourhood Countries”, under DG NEAR’s Regional South Multiannual Indicative Programme (2021-2027), pilots new and innovative policy approaches for identifying, reaching out and providing services to the underserved population of youth “Not in Employment, Education, or Training (NEET) in the Southern Neighbourhood region. While countries in the region have youth NEET rates of up to 30%, with large gender gaps, policy priorities have progressed in recent years, and public employment services are gradually increasing the inclusion of NEETs in their outreach strategies. Young NEETs are a diverse group and include “hard to reach” populations such as discouraged youth, early school leavers and young women with family responsibilities, as well as educated, unemployed youth. The main focus of the project is long-term sustainability, and this will be achieved past the life of the project, with the rollout and upscaling of the pilot schemes through subsequent demand driven national level project phases.
